Conecta cualquier sistema empresarial — ERP, CRM, WMS, PIM, Marketing — con Shopify y BigCommerce de forma bidireccional y confiable.
Selecciona un sistema o plataforma para ver qué fluye a través de Tuno
Tus sistemas empresariales como fuente de datos — Tuno conecta cada módulo con Shopify o BigCommerce
Tu sistema de negocio envía datos a Tuno. Tuno transforma y ejecuta en Shopify o BigCommerce.
La plataforma emite Webhooks. Tuno valida, transforma y enruta al sistema destino correspondiente.
Integraciones disponibles por tipo de sistema — cada uno conectado bidireccialmente con Shopify y BigCommerce
REST Admin API + GraphQL Admin API · 81 Webhooks · 16 módulos bidireccionales
REST Admin API + GraphQL Storefront · 90+ Webhooks · 18 módulos · B2B Edition nativo
| Endpoint V2 deprecado | Reemplazo V3 |
|---|---|
/v2/products | Catalog V3 Products |
/v2/categories | Catalog V3 Catalog Trees — Categories |
/v2/brands | Catalog V3 Brands |
/v2/customers | Customers V3 |
/v2/options · /v2/option_sets | Product Modifiers + Variant Options V3 |
/v2/redirects | Redirects V3 |
/v2/pages | Pages V3 |
Plataforma de comercio headless · REST API v1 · Catálogo completo · Inventario · B2B · Diseñada para integrarse con cualquier sistema
/api/v1/brands — lista con filtros (search, scope, is_active)
POST/api/v1/brands — crear marca · slug auto-generado
PUT/api/v1/brands/:id — actualizar · scope inmutable
DEL/api/v1/brands/:id — soft delete · bloqueado si tiene productos
POST/api/v1/brands/:id/restore — restaurar
GET/api/v1/brands/slug-check — verificar disponibilidad
/api/v1/categories — lista con parent_id, depth, search
GET/api/v1/categories/tree — árbol completo anidado
POST/api/v1/categories — crear · máx. profundidad 3
PUT/api/v1/categories/:id — actualizar · parentId inmutable aquí
POST/api/v1/categories/:id/move — mover en árbol · actualiza path + depth
POST/api/v1/categories/reorder — asignar sortOrder en lote
/api/v1/products — listado lean · include=variants,images,custom_fields,options
POST/api/v1/products — crear con variantes, imágenes y campos inline
PUT/api/v1/products/:id — actualizar campos y sub-recursos
GET/api/v1/products/by-sku/:sku — búsqueda por SKU sin UUID
POST/api/v1/products/upsert — crear o actualizar por SKU
POST/api/v1/products/bulk-upsert — hasta 100 productos por lote · fallos parciales reportados por SKU
POST/api/v1/products/bulk-status — cambio masivo de estado hasta 100 IDs
DEL/api/v1/products/:id — soft delete · restaurable
POST/api/v1/products/:id/duplicate — copia completa con opciones y variantes
/api/v1/products/:id/options — crea opción (Talla, Color…)
POST/api/v1/products/:id/options/:oId/values — agrega valor → genera variantes automáticamente
POST/api/v1/products/:id/variants — crea variante directa con option_values[]
PUT/api/v1/products/:id/variants/:vId — actualiza sku, price, stock, salePrice…
POST/api/v1/products/:id/variants/reorder — reordenar por array de IDs
/api/v1/inventory?skus=SKU1,SKU2 — consulta stock de hasta 50 SKUs
PUT/api/v1/inventory/adjustments/absolute — stock exacto · sincronización con ERP/WMS
POST/api/v1/inventory/adjustments/relative — delta +/- · stock nunca baja de 0
/modifiers/resolved/api/v1/customersB2B — lista con filtro por status (pending/active/suspended)
POST/api/v1/customersB2B — crea empresa + usuario principal en una llamada
PUT/api/v1/customersB2B/:id — actualiza datos empresa y extraFields
POST/api/v1/customersB2B/:id/users — agregar contacto · roles: admin/comprador/aprobador/visor
POST/api/v1/customersB2B/:id/addresses — dirección billing/shipping/other
extraFields[] — ej. RFC, número de proveedor, límite de crédito.
/api/v1/tags · PUT /products/:id/tags — replace-all de etiquetas
POST/api/v1/products/:id/images — imagen por URL · isPrimary · variantId o variantSku
POST/api/v1/products/:id/images/reorder — reordenar por array de IDs
PUT/api/v1/products/:id/secondary-categories — replace-all categorías secundarias
PUT/api/v1/products/:id/visibility — replace-all visibilidad por empresa o storefront
details[] con errores Zod
401
UNAUTHORIZED — sesión inválida, token expirado o revocado
403
FORBIDDEN — permiso insuficiente para la operación
409
CONFLICT — slug/SKU duplicado, delete bloqueado por dependencias
422
Transición de estado inválida, profundidad de categoría excedida
429
RATE_LIMIT_EXCEEDED — límite de peticiones por token excedido
503
SERVICE_UNAVAILABLE — error de conexión a base de datos
Aplica igual para Shopify y BigCommerce — observabilidad y recuperación integrada en todos los flujos
Tuno va más allá de un middleware — orquesta todo tu ecosistema digital con cientos de conectores listos para usar
Observabilidad completa de cada flujo — en tiempo real, por cliente, por plataforma
| Iniciado | Workflow | Estado | Duración | Items |
|---|
| Timestamp | Flujo | Nodo | Estado | Dirección | Items |
|---|
| Fecha | App | Cliente | Operación | Estado | Items |
|---|
| Período | Ejecuciones | Exitosas | Errores | Importe | Estado |
|---|